Peaks Mt. Starr King, Mt. Waumbek, NH
Trails
Trails: Starr King Road, Starr King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Saturday, March 18, 2017
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: Plenty of parking available at the trailhead parking across the road. Some cars were parked illegally along the road right next to the "Don't park" signs. 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Snow - Packed Powder/Loose Granular, Snow - Drifts, Snow - Wet/Sticky, Snow/Ice - Postholes 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ment: Snowshoes

Comments: The trail was well packed down but there were plenty of postholes made by people with microspikes, some even with snowshoes on their packs. The first half of the trail through the birch forest is well packed and easy to follow. Once the trail goes into the pine forest it gets a bit messy with more postholes and drifts. The portion between Starr King and Waumbek is well packed and easy to follow all the way to the overlook past the summit.
